Given our rural roads and winter weather, we frequently address 4WD system issues, suspension components worn from potholes, and rust prevention on undercarriages. Jeeps used on local trails also commonly need steering and alignment checks after encountering rough terrain.
Look for a shop with ASE-certified technicians and specific experience with Jeep models, particularly Wranglers and Grand Cherokees. Check reviews and ask local Jeep owners at places like the Sharon Transfer Station or Town Grove for their trusted recommendations.
You should have the 4WD system serviced and tested in early fall, ideally before late October. This ensures the transfer case, differentials, and locking hubs are functioning properly for the snow and ice on hills like Route 41 or Sharon Mountain Road.
Labor rates are competitive, but the specialized nature of Jeep repair can influence cost. Using quality, OEM-grade parts for durability on our local roads is a worthwhile investment to prevent repeat visits for issues exacerbated by our driving conditions.
The combination of seasonal salt use, steep grades, and uneven back roads means you should adhere strictly to service intervals for brakes, suspension, and undercarriage lubrication. More frequent undercarriage washes in winter to combat rust are also highly recommended.
